About 2-[(4,5-diphenyl-1,2,4-triazol-3-yl)sulfanyl]-N-[(2-fluorophenyl)methyl]acetamide
2-[(4,5-diphenyl-1,2,4-triazol-3-yl)sulfanyl]-N-[(2-fluorophenyl)methyl]acetamide (PubChem CID 8869807) has the molecular formula C23H19FN4OS
and a molecular weight of 418.50 g/mol. Its IUPAC name is 2-[(4,5-diphenyl-1,2,4-triazol-3-yl)sulfanyl]-N-[(2-fluorophenyl)methyl]acetamide.

What is the SMILES notation for 2-[(4,5-diphenyl-1,2,4-triazol-3-yl)sulfanyl]-N-[(2-fluorophenyl)methyl]acetamide?
The canonical SMILES for 2-[(4,5-diphenyl-1,2,4-triazol-3-yl)sulfanyl]-N-[(2-fluorophenyl)methyl]acetamide is O=C(CSc1nnc(-c2ccccc2)n1-c1ccccc1)NCc1ccccc1F.
What is the InChIKey of 2-[(4,5-diphenyl-1,2,4-triazol-3-yl)sulfanyl]-N-[(2-fluorophenyl)methyl]acetamide?
The InChIKey is RUMQGPKAWYKHQP-UHFFFAOYSA-N. The full InChI is InChI=1S/C23H19FN4OS/c24-20-14-8-7-11-18(20)15-25-21(29)16-30-23-27-26-22(17-9-3-1-4-10-17)28(23)19-12-5-2-6-13-19/h1-14H,15-16H2,(H,25,29).
What are the key properties of 2-[(4,5-diphenyl-1,2,4-triazol-3-yl)sulfanyl]-N-[(2-fluorophenyl)methyl]acetamide?
2-[(4,5-diphenyl-1,2,4-triazol-3-yl)sulfanyl]-N-[(2-fluorophenyl)methyl]acetamide has a molecular weight of 418.50 g/mol, XLogP of 4.48, 7 rotatable bonds, 1 hydrogen bond donors, and 5 hydrogen bond acceptors.
